Island tameness — is the tendency of many populations and species of animals living on isolated islands to lose their wariness of potential predators, particularly of large animals. The term is partly synonymous with ecological naïvete, which also has a wider… … Wikipedia

Island biogeography — is a field within biogeography that attempts to establish and explain the factors that affect the species richness of natural communities. In this context [island] s] can be any area of habitat surrounded by areas unsuitable for the species on… … Wikipedia

isolated — (adj.) 1763, from Fr. isolé isolated (17c.) + English ated (see ATE (Cf. ate) (2)). The French word is from It. isolato, from L. insulatus made into an island, from insula island. The French word was used at first in English (isole, also isole d … Etymology dictionary

Island gigantism — is a biological phenomenon where the size of animals isolated on an island increases dramatically over generations. It is a form of natural selection in which bigger size provides a survival advantage (see Bergmann s Rule). Large size in… … Wikipedia
